Materials and requirements that continue paying you back

The properly coating, exact detailed, preserves your funding and shifts working bills. If your painter is in basic terms asking “What coloration?” you're leaving cost on the desk.

Sheen topics. For heavy traffic interiors, satin and eggshell sheens are more straightforward to clean than flat finishes, however extreme gloss indicates defects. For corridors and lobbies, I want splendid acrylic latex in eggshell on partitions, semi-gloss on doorways and frames, and flat on ceilings to conceal irregularities. In restrooms and wreck rooms, step up to semi-gloss or maybe scrubbable epoxy the place water and chemical substances are common.

Resins and components aren't your entire related. A low-priced paint at three bucks according to sq. foot set up can charge extra through the years than a top class paint at four money consistent with rectangular foot once you desire to repaint twice as most likely. Look at scrub scores, stain resistance, and burnish resistance on the knowledge sheet. In healthcare and meals-adjacent spaces, antimicrobial ingredients or prime-overall performance waterborne epoxies can satisfy compliance and cleanability, regardless that they want greater care in application and treatment.

Primers usually are not non-compulsory. On metal, insist on rust-inhibitive primers well matched together with your topcoat. On before stained or smoke-damaged interiors, use a stain-blockading primer to prevent bleed-by means of. On chalky exteriors, practice the ideal masonry primer or conditioner to consolidate the surface. Skipping this step is the fastest way to peel.

For exteriors, healthy product to substrate and local weather. Elastomeric coatings on stucco can bridge hairline cracks and repel pushed rain, however they must be breathable. On fiber cement, known 100 percent acrylics recurrently suffice. On coastal metals and railings, zinc-rich primers and urethane topcoats withstand salt better than fundamental alkyds. In UV-severe areas, fade resistance and resin high quality matter extra than brand names.

VOC and IAQ matters are usually not just for residential. Tenants care about air exceptional. Low- and 0-VOC formulations exist that still practice neatly, however cutting VOCs can substitute open time and blending, which influences the painter’s procedure. For 24/7 centers, time table painting for low-occupancy windows and run ventilation procedures to purge odors quicker.

What can go unsuitable, and how to evade it

Even fair jobs can wobble. Paint fails for predictable purposes, and such a lot are preventable.

Poor adhesion on chalky exteriors. If your hand comes away dusty after rubbing the wall, you desire to wash thoroughly and practice a consolidating primer designed for chalky surfaces. Skipping this step will offer you picture-very best paint in week one and sheets of peeling in month six.

Color misreads under the several gentle. LEDs can push sure grays into eco-friendly or red. Always view samples below the honestly hooked up lighting in addition to daylight hours. Adjust your undertones accordingly.

Moisture in the back of the paint line. If water is intruding, you can't paint your method out. Find the source before you seal the floor. On masonry, a breathable manner is indispensable. On metallic, treat rust robotically and chemically, then preferable safely.

Over-promise on agenda. Painting appears swift on paper. In reality, mobilization, protecting, prep, and treatment occasions add up. If your painter gives you to repaint 3 testimonies of occupied corridors in two nights, ask wherein they plan to stage, how they can ventilate, and what their nightly punch task appears like.

Janitorial mismatch. Some coatings desire gentler cleaners. Train janitorial teams to keep away from harsh abrasives on new finishes. Provide a one-page renovation sheet after the task. It prices little and extends the life of your investment.
